Technical Description

The Alfing AL 303 is a horizontal machining center engineered for high-speed precision machining of light metal parts. This four-axis CNC machine features a compact work table measuring 35.430" L x 16.000" W with a maximum workpiece capacity of 220 lbs. The machine utilizes a horizontal spindle configuration with HSK-A 63 taper, capable of reaching 16,000 RPM and delivering 44 horsepower at 30-minute rating. The AL 303 incorporates an automatic tool changer (ATC) with standard capacity for 80 tools, expandable to 120 tools, achieving an efficient 3.2-second chip-to-chip tool change time. Travel capabilities include 17.700" on the Y-axis and 15.700" on the Z-axis, with rapid traverse rates reaching 2,554 ipm across all axes, enabling high accelerations critical for production efficiency. The machine bed construction utilizes HYDROPOL, a composite material combining special non-shrink concrete and steel, providing exceptional static and dynamic rigidity to maintain precision during machining operations. The modular design accommodates customized configurations, with optional NC rotary tables and swivel fixtures available for specialized applications. Manual or automatic loading options support flexible production workflows.
